@CHARSET "UTF-8";.cart-finish-item
td{padding:15px}.t-weight{font-weight:bold}.need-to-rebuy{line-height:13px;padding:4px;font-size:13px;margin:3px;font-weight:normal}.cart-page{}.cart-page .head-form{display:flex;justify-content:center;padding:0px
0px 50px 0px}.cart-page .footer-form{display:flex;justify-content:center;padding:50px
0px 10px 0px}.cart-page .footer-form
.hcontacts{margin:0px;padding:0px}.cart-page .footer-form .hcontacts
.phones{display:flex;text-align:center;white-space:nowrap}.cart-page .footer-form .hcontacts
ul{margin-left:0px}.cart-page .footer-form .hcontacts ul
li{padding:5px;font-size:14px}.cart-page .d-flex{display:flex}.cart-page .d-flex>div:first-child{width:100%}.cart-page .d-flex>div:nth-child(2){padding:0px
0px 0px 7px;font-size:20px;display:none}.cart-page .d-flex .d2-btn{padding:13px
16px}.cart-page .list-and-form{display:flex;justify-content:center}.cart-page .list-and-form>div{margin:10px;padding:20px
30px 40px 30px;border-radius:2px}.cart-page .list-and-form>div:first-child{margin:10px;padding:0px;border-radius:2px;width:100%;position:relative}.cart-page .list-and-form>div:nth-child(2){width:30%;min-width:30%;max-width:30%;background:#EFEFEF}.cart-page .alert-danger{background-color:#f2dede;border-color:#ebccd1;color:#a94442}.cart-page
.alert{border:1px
solid transparent;border-radius:4px}.cart-page .cart-item-name{line-height:18px}.cart-page
.blue{color:var(--color);text-decoration:none;border-bottom:dashed 1px var(--color)}.cart-page .blue:hover{color:var(--color-dark)!important;text-decoration:none;border:none}.cart-page .cart-invoice{margin:0
auto;border:solid 1px #dadada}.cart-page .cart-invoice
.form_elements{max-width:285px;width:100%;padding:12px
7px}.cart-page .cart-invoice
select.form_elements{max-width:400px;width:100%}.cart-page .m-w{width:100%;max-width:330px}.cart-page .contact-form{width:100%;margin:0px}.cart-page .contact-form .chosen-container-single .chosen-single{padding:10px!important;background:#fff;border:solid 1px #fff;border-radius:4px;text-overflow:ellipsis;max-width:290px}.cart-page .contact-form .chosen-container-single .chosen-single
div{top:10px}.cart-page .contact-form .chosen-container-single .chosen-search input[type=text]{padding:10px}.cart-page .contact-form .chosen-container-single .chosen-drop{margin-top:-8px}.cart-page .contact-form .chosen-container-single .chosen-single
span{font-size:14px}.cart-page .cart-form
th{font-weight:bold}.cart-page .cart-form td, .cart-page .cart-form
th{vertical-align:middle;padding:10px
5px}.cart-page .contact-form td .form_elements, .cart-page
.form_elements_err{margin:0px;border:0px;width:100%;padding:12px;border-radius:4px;font-size:14px;background:#fff;line-height:initial}.cart-page .contact-form td .form_elements::placeholder{font-size:14px;color:#7D7D7D;font-family:"Noto Sans",sans-serif}.cart-page .cart-form{width:100%;font-size:12px}.cart-page .cart-form
td{vertical-align:middle;padding:10px
0}.cart-page .cart-form input[type="text"]{border:0;color:#000;font-weight:700;padding:5px;width:25px}.cart-page .cart-form .line
td{border-bottom:solid 1px #dadada}.cart-form
.h2{font-size:1.4em;font-weight:700}.cart-page .need-delete{background:red;color:#fff;border:0;padding:3px
6px}.cart-page .my-balance{padding:5px;margin:5px
0;background:#ffe023;font-weight:700;font-size:13px;display:flex;align-items:center;border-radius:4px}.cart-page #cart-next-btn{float:none;padding:15px;font-size:16px;font-weight:500;cursor:pointer;display:inline-block;border-radius:4px;width:100%;background:var(--color-hover)}.cart-page #cart-next-btn:hover{background:var(--color-hover-dark)}.cart-page .cart-block{padding:10px}.cart-page #a-delivery,
.cart-page #a-merchant_type{width:100%}.cart-page .page-title{padding:0px;font-size:15px;font-weight:500;margin-bottom:5px;margin-top:20px}.cart-page .cart-form-action{display:block;margin-top:10px}.cart-page .new-sum-style{font-size:18px;color:red}.cart-page
.form_elements_err{border:1px
solid #ff8080 !important}.cart-page .agree_order,
.cart-page .agree_order:hover{background-color:var(--color)!important}.cart-page .cart-form .shop-list{display:flex;justify-content:space-between;align-items:center;font-weight:500;white-space:nowrap;background:#fff;font-size:12px;border-bottom:1px solid #E1DFDF}.cart-item-name
a{font-weight:500;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:1;-webkit-box-orient:vertical;color:var(--color-links)}.cart-item-name a:hover{color:var(--color-hover)}.cart-item-name{color:var(--color-gray)}.cart-page .shop-list
td{padding:8px!important}.cart-page .crt-nxt{margin:10px}.cart-page .promo-module{display:flex;justify-content:center}.cart-page .promo-module .promo-field{border:solid 1px #fff;width:100%;font-size:14px;text-align:left;border-radius:4px;background:#fff;padding:10px}.cart-page .promo-module .promo-field::placeholder{font-size:14px;color:var(--color-links)}.cart-page .promo-module .promo-touse{border:solid 0px #ef233c;color:#fff;background:#ef233c;padding:10px
10px;font-size:20px;border-radius:4px;margin-left:5px}.my-balance{padding:5px;margin:5px;background:#ffe023;font-weight:700;font-size:13px}.box-payments{display:flex;justify-content:center}.box-payment{text-align:center;width:150px;margin:37px;font-weight:700;display:block}.box-payment
i{font-size:50px}.cart-finish-item{display:block;padding:10px}.cart-finish-item .my-balance{padding:10px;margin:0px;background:#ffe023;font-weight:700;font-size:13px;display:flex;justify-content:center;align-items:center;border-radius:4px}.cart-finish-item
table{width:100%}.cart-finish-item
th{background:#f1f1f1}.cart-finish-item th, .cart-finish-item
td{padding:15px}.order-success{width:100%;text-align:center}.order-success .order-icon-accept{margin-top:30px}.order-success .order-thanks{font-size:20px;font-weight:700;padding:15px
0 10px 0;line-height:normal}.order-success .order-text{font-size:16px;font-weight:500;line-height:normal}.order-success .order-next{padding:10px}.order-success .order-next
a{color:var(--color)}.cart-form-building-buttons{display:flex;justify-content:center;margin-top:20px}.cart-form-building-no-action{background:var(--color);color:#FFF;padding:15px;font-size:16px;font-weight:700;cursor:pointer;display:inline-block;border-radius:4px;margin-right:5px}.cart-form-building-action{background:var(--color-dark);color:#FFF;padding:15px;font-size:16px;font-weight:700;cursor:pointer;display:inline-block;border-radius:4px}.cart-page .cart-form .cart-comment{width:100px;min-width:100px;max-width:100px}.cart-page .cart-form .cart-name{width:60%}.cart-page .cart-form .cart-price{width:120px;min-width:120px;max-width:120px;font-weight:400}.cart-page
.curnames{font-size:12px;text-transform:lowercase}.page-cart .wrapper .ui-spinner a.ui-spinner-button{border:1px
solid #E1DFDF}.cart-page .cart-form input[type="text"]{width:100%;font-size:18px;font-weight:500}.cart-page .cart-form .cart-sum{width:120px;min-width:120px;max-width:120px}.cart-page .cart-form .cart-sum
.h2{font-weight:400}.cart-delete{display:flex;align-items:center;justify-content:center;min-width:45px;opacity:0.6;transition:all 0.15s ease}.cart-delete:hover{opacity:1}.cart-page .cart-form
.line{display:flex;justify-content:space-between;align-items:center;padding:10px
0px;border-bottom:1px solid #E1DFDF}.cart-page .cart-form .line.line-no-border{border-bottom:none}.cart-page .cart-form .line.line-total{padding:20px
0px}.line-total__delete{padding:0px;display:flex;align-items:center;opacity:0.6;cursor:pointer;transition:all 0.15s ease;font-size:14px}.line-total__delete:hover{opacity:1}.line-total__delete.for-mobile{display:none}.line-total__total{font-size:16px}.line-total__total_num{font-weight:600;color:var(--color-hover-dark)}.cart-form-building__title{font-size:20px;font-weight:700;margin-bottom:10px;text-align:center}.cart-item-img__wrapper{width:47px;height:47px;border:1px
solid #E1DFDF;border-radius:2px;padding:3px}.cart-item-img__wrapper
img{width:100%;height:100%;object-fit:contain}.cart-page .cart-form .cart-img{width:65px;min-width:65px;max-width:65px}.cart-attention{color:var(--color-hover);margin:10px
0px}.placeholder-box{display:block;position:relative}.placeholder-text{display:none;width:100%;line-height:37px;font-size:14px;position:absolute;padding:0px
12px;left:0;top:0;bottom:0;color:#7D7D7D;cursor:text;user-select:none}.placeholder-text
span{color:var(--color-hover)}.cart-page
h1{margin-bottom:30px}.placeholder-box-icons .placeholder-text{padding:0px
12px 0px 42px}.cart-page .contact-form td .placeholder-box-icons .form_elements,
.cart-page .placeholder-box-icons
.form_elements_err{padding:12px
12px 12px 42px}.placeholder-image{position:absolute;left:10px;top:8px}.select-time{display:grid;grid-template-columns:repeat(2,1fr);gap:6px;padding-top:6px}.select-time__item{padding:7px
5px;border-radius:3px;background:#fff;border:1px
solid #fff;text-align:center;font-size:14px;line-height:initial;cursor:pointer;position:relative;transition:all 0.15s ease}.select-time__item_disable{cursor:default;background:#F6F6F6;color:#7D7D7D;border:1px
solid #F6F6F6}.select-time__info{position:absolute;left:0;width:100%;background:#fff;border-radius:3px;padding:3px
5px;font-size:12px;text-align:left;color:#000;box-shadow:0px 5px 5px rgba(0, 0, 0, 0.2);top:calc(100% + 5px);visibility:hidden;opacity:0;transition:all 0.3s ease}.select-time__item_disable:hover .select-time__info{visibility:visible;opacity:1}.select-time__item_selected{border-color:var(--color-hover)}.select-time__item_red{border-color:#FFDFDB;background:#FFDFDB}.select-time__item_red.select-time__item_selected{border-color:#FFA397}.select-time__item_yellow{border-color:#FFF7CE;background:#FFF7CE}.select-time__item_yellow.select-time__item_selected{border-color:#C1B67D}.select-time__item_green{border-color:#E4FFDB;background:#E4FFDB}.select-time__item_green.select-time__item_selected{border-color:#A9C89F}@media screen and (max-width: 480px) and (min-width: 100px){.cart-page .cart-form
.line{display:flex;flex-wrap:wrap;align-items:flex-start}.cart-page .cart-form .line.line-total{justify-content:flex-end}.cart-page
h1{margin:10px
0px}.cart-page .cart-form{font-size:13px;line-height:initial}.cart-page .cart-form .cart-name{width:calc(100% - 150px);order:3}.cart-page .cart-form .cart-checker
input{margin:0px}.cart-page .cart-form .cart-checker{width:34px;min-width:34px;max-width:34px;order:1}.cart-page .cart-form .cart-img{order:2}.cart-page .cart-form .cart-price{width:33%;min-width:33%;max-width:33%;order:5}.cart-page .cart-form .cart-box{width:33%;min-width:33%;max-width:33%;order:6}.cart-page .cart-form .cart-sum{width:33%;min-width:33%;max-width:33%;order:7}.cart-page .cart-delete{order:4;width:34px;min-width:34px;max-width:34px}.cart-page .list-and-form{display:block}.cart-page .cart-form, .cart-page .contact-form{width:100%}.cart-page .cart-form .line td, .cart-page .cart-form .shop-list td, .cart-page .cart-form
td{border-bottom:solid 1px #dadada}.cart-page .list-and-form>div:first-child{width:100%}.cart-page .list-and-form>div:nth-child(2){min-width:100vw;max-width:100vw;width:100vw;margin-left:calc(-50vw + 50%);margin-right:calc(-50vw + 50%)}.fancybox-container .cart-page .list-and-form>div:nth-child(2){min-width:100%;max-width:100%;width:100%;margin-left:0;margin-right:0}.fancybox-container
.main{padding:10px
0px}.cart-page .list-and-form>div{margin:0px}.box-payments{display:block;justify-content:center}.box-payment{width:100%;margin:37px
0px}.cart-page .cart-form{margin:0px}.cart-item-name
a{-webkit-line-clamp:initial;margin-bottom:5px}.cart-page .cart-form .shop-list{justify-content:space-between}.cart-page .cart-form .shop-list .cart-img,
.cart-page .cart-form .shop-list .cart-name,
.cart-page .cart-form .shop-list .cart-comment,
.cart-page .cart-form .shop-list .cart-price,
.cart-page .cart-form .shop-list .cart-sum,
.cart-page .cart-form .shop-list .cart-box{display:none}.cart-page .cart-form .shop-list .cart-delete{width:auto;min-width:auto;max-width:initial}.line-total__delete{display:flex;align-items:center}}.order-office{margin:50px
auto;max-width:1500px}.order-office__title{font-size:16px;line-height:normal;font-weight:400;margin-bottom:10px;text-align:center}.order-office__subtitle{font-size:14px;font-weight:500;line-height:normal;color:#7d7d7d;text-align:center;margin-bottom:20px}.order-office__contacts{margin-top:20px;margin-bottom:20px;display:flex;align-items:center;justify-content:center;gap:15px}.order-office__contacts>a{font-size:16px;font-weight:700;line-height:normal}.order-office__info{display:flex;align-items:center;justify-content:center;gap:25px;padding:0
200px}.order-office__img{border-radius:4px;width:50%;height:300px;overflow:hidden}.order-office__img>img{width:100%;height:100%;object-fit:cover}.order-office__map{width:50%}.order-office__info #footer-map{margin:0!important}.order-office__info #footer-map .map-content{height:300px;border-radius:4px;overflow:hidden}@media screen and (max-width: 480px) and (min-width: 100px){.order-office__contacts{flex-direction:column}.order-office__info{padding:0;flex-direction:column}.order-office__img,.order-office__map{width:100%}}